Introduction
Nestled on the shores of Lake Champlain, Alburgh, Vermont is a small town with a vibrant food scene. With its agricultural roots and access to fresh local produce, the culinary landscape is diverse and reflective of the community's lifestyle.
Local Ingredients
Fresh Produce
- Farmers' Markets: Seasonal markets showcase local fruits, vegetables, and artisan goods.
- Community Supported Agriculture (CSA): Many locals participate in CSA programs, receiving fresh produce directly from local farms.
Dairy Products
- Cheese and Milk: Vermont is famed for its dairy, and Alburgh residents enjoy fresh cheeses and milk from nearby farms.
- Ice Cream: Local creameries offer a variety of flavors, perfect for warm summer days.
